Where can I get LiveShare?
LiveShare is available for free on the LiveShare website, iPhone, and Android. LiveShare messages can be sent to any device that has email, SMS, or a web browser, so your friends don't even need to have LiveShare to be able to receive, view, and respond.
Can I share with anyone, even those without LiveShare?
Yes. The beauty of LiveShare is that you can share with anyone you choose. LiveShare does not require recipients of your messages to have LiveShare in order to view and reply to content you post to them. Friends without LiveShare can email their reply, which you will receive within LiveShare.
Why do I need to confirm my email address to get the full experience?
When you sign up with email (not Facebook), you need to click the confirmation link sent to your email address. Doing so verifies you are the owner of that email address. Without such verification, you will not be able to receive invitations to new conversations from friends nor get notifications for activity in conversations you're a part of.
What can I post through LiveShare?
LiveShare conversations consist of photos, texts, map locations, likes, and more. You can post as often as you want into an existing conversation thread or start a new one with as few or many people you want. There's no limit to how much you post and it's free.
Who can view messages I post?
It's your choice. By default, LiveShare works a lot like email and will post content only to those you designate or those your recipients invite. Optionally, you can post to Facebook and Twitter, or create a "sharable" conversation from our Web app that can be searched and shared to anyone with the conversation link.
How do I start a conversation?
To start a new conversation, just click the compose button, enter the email or phone number of those you wish to message, add a text message or photo, and click the send button.
How do I add content or members to an existing conversation?
To add content to an existing conversation, just click the conversation of interest. To add new members, click the members icon within the selected conversation. Friends can also invite their friends to join your group conversation.
How do I share photos to Facebook?
On iPhone, long press any image within a conversation. Then select one or more images to share. Click the Facebook button to post to your Facebook wall. Only images you select will be displayed on your wall.
How do I add or change the title to a conversation?
You can add or change a title of any conversation you start. Just fill in the title field as you compose the first message of your new conversation. To change the title later, login to the LiveShare website, select the conversation, and click the title to edit it.
How do I remove a conversation?
LiveShare works a lot like email. Once a conversation is created and shared, it becomes a "living document" among all participants and cannot be deleted. However, you can remove the conversation from your view. On iPhone, left-swipe the conversation on the home screen and tap "archive". On the Web, click the "subscribe/unsubscribe" toggle in conversation view.
Is it free to message friends and family abroad?
Posting to an email account is always free. When posting to a phone number, standard SMS charges by your carrier apply until that phone number is registered as a LiveShare account.
When I travel abroad, will I be charged for data roaming?
LiveShare uses your Wi-Fi or mobile data connection, i.e. 3G, Edge, etc. Depending on your mobile data plan, your carrier may apply data roaming charges. To avoid roaming charges, turn off data roaming on your phone and use a Wi-Fi connection.
